Myth 1 Use white paper to wrap food = clean and hygienic Click to see explanation▼ Many people often use white paper to wrap food for convenience or because they think it is clean. But in fact, in order to make white paper "white", many manufacturers use various additives such as bleaching agents and fluorescent brighteners during the production process. These additives may not only be harmful to the human body, but also easily contaminate food, increasing food safety risks. Myth 2 Vegetarianism = Healthy Eating Click to see explanation▼ Vegetarianism has been highly sought after in recent years, and many people believe that as long as they don't eat meat, they are healthy. However, vegetarianism does not mean complete nutrition. Long-term lack of animal protein and certain nutrients may lead to malnutrition and decreased immunity. A healthy diet should be nutritionally balanced, including appropriate amounts of meat, vegetables, fruits and whole grains. However, staying up late for a long time will disrupt the body's biological clock, affect sleep quality, and lead to problems such as decreased immunity and memory loss. A healthy lifestyle should be a regular schedule and ensure adequate sleep time. Myth 5 Make the quilt after getting up = keep the bed tidy Click to see explanation▼ It is also a common misconception to fold the quilt immediately after getting up. Many people think that this can keep the bed clean, but in fact it is not good for health. People sweat during sleep, and folding the quilt immediately after getting up will cause the sweat to be wrapped in the quilt, which not only affects comfort but also creates a living environment for pathogens. Doing this for a long time may cause skin problems or increase the risk of respiratory diseases. How to develop a healthy lifestyle? 1 Maintain hand hygiene Washing hands is a key step in maintaining hand hygiene. When washing hands, be sure to use running water, avoid using basin water, and ensure that your hands are fully rinsed. The rubbing time should be no less than 15 seconds to ensure that every corner is thoroughly cleaned. Washing hands with water alone is not enough. Soap or hand sanitizer should be used, which can effectively remove pathogens and protect your health. At the same time, it is very important to keep the soap dry, and clean the soap box regularly to avoid bacteria from growing in a humid environment. Sharing soap with multiple people is also an unhygienic practice and should be avoided as much as possible to maintain personal and public health. By washing hands correctly, we can effectively prevent diseases, protect hand hygiene, and add points to health. First of all, we must keep our home environment clean and tidy. Regularly cleaning the room, removing garbage, and keeping indoor air circulating can reduce the breeding of bacteria and viruses. At the same time, we must pay attention to the cleaning and disinfection of household items, especially bedding, towels, tableware and other frequently used items, which must be replaced and washed regularly. Secondly, in public places, we must abide by hygiene regulations, do not litter, do not spit, and try to use disposable sanitary products to reduce the risk of cross infection. Therefore, we must pay attention to food hygiene and ensure the safety and hygiene of food. First of all, we should choose fresh and clean food. When purchasing ingredients, we should pay attention to check the freshness and hygiene of the food, and avoid buying expired or spoiled food. At the same time, during the cooking process, we should thoroughly wash the ingredients to ensure that pesticide residues and bacteria are removed. Secondly, we should pay attention to the hygiene of tableware and kitchen utensils. Tableware and kitchen utensils should be cleaned and disinfected regularly to avoid bacterial growth. In addition, we should develop good eating habits, avoid overeating, maintain a balanced and diverse diet, and enhance the body's resistance.
